Mass Diffusing Rate
Mass Diffusing Rate is the proportionality constant between the molar flux due to molecular diffusion and the gradient in the concentration of the species.
Symbol: mr
Measurement: Mass Flow RateUnit: kg/s

Diffusion Coefficient When A Diffuse with B
Diffusion Coefficient when A Diffuse with B is the magnitude of the molar flux through a surface per unit concentration gradient out-of-plane.
Symbol: Dab
Measurement: DiffusivityUnit: m²/s
